What Causes Payout Delays in Online Casinos?
Payout delays can stem from a variety of factors, ranging from technical issues to regulatory compliance. One of the most common reasons is the verification process, where casinos must confirm a player’s identity before processing withdrawals. This step, while essential for preventing fraud and ensuring security, can sometimes lead to prolonged waiting periods.
Verification Processes
Many casinos require players to submit documents, such as identification and proof of address, to verify their identities. This procedure can take longer than expected, particularly if the documentation provided doesn’t meet the casino’s requirements. Players often find themselves in a holding pattern, eagerly awaiting their winnings while navigating the complexities of verification.
The Role of Payment Methods
Another significant factor contributing to payout delays is the choice of payment method. Some options, like credit cards and certain e-wallets, may process transactions more quickly than bank transfers. Players should consider this when selecting their method of withdrawal to minimize wait times. Casino Policies and Terms
Each online casino has its own policies regarding payouts, including processing times. Before registering, players should review the terms and conditions carefully. Understanding the specific timelines can set realistic expectations and help mitigate frustration should delays occur. Some casinos may boast quick payouts, but fine print can reveal unexpected hold times.
How to Address Delays
Experiencing a payout delay can be frustrating, but there are actions players can take to expedite the process. Firstly, ensuring that all required documents are submitted correctly can prevent unnecessary bottlenecks. If players still face delays, reaching out to customer support is essential. Most reputable casinos offer support channels where players can inquire about their withdrawal status.
Player Advocacy
In cases where delays seem unwarranted, players may need to advocate for themselves. Documenting all communications with the casino and remaining polite yet persistent can yield better results. If issues persist, players might consider sharing their experiences on forums or review sites, as this can prompt casinos to address the issues more swiftly.
